Bishop Alf Stanway, founding Dean/President of Trinity School for Ministry, previously served for over thirty years in East Africa with the Church Missionary Society. The original proposal for the mission came from Charles Grant and George Uday of the East India Company and David Brown, of Calcutta, who sent a proposal in 1787 to William Wilberforce, then a young member of parliament, and Charles Simeon, a young clergyman at Cambridge University. Another way to stay informed about … great neck physical therapyWebBoard. CMS Victoria Inc. is an incorporated association. It has members and a Board. The Board makes policy decisions about the direction of the branch and guides the branch staff with goals and objectives.
